aboutsummaryrefslogtreecommitdiffstats
path: root/server/sonar-web
diff options
context:
space:
mode:
Diffstat (limited to 'server/sonar-web')
-rw-r--r--server/sonar-web/src/main/js/components/controls/DateInput.tsx8
-rw-r--r--server/sonar-web/src/main/js/components/controls/__tests__/__snapshots__/DateInput-test.tsx.snap2
2 files changed, 9 insertions, 1 deletions
diff --git a/server/sonar-web/src/main/js/components/controls/DateInput.tsx b/server/sonar-web/src/main/js/components/controls/DateInput.tsx
index 519b7850b2c..b54fbcd0158 100644
--- a/server/sonar-web/src/main/js/components/controls/DateInput.tsx
+++ b/server/sonar-web/src/main/js/components/controls/DateInput.tsx
@@ -28,7 +28,12 @@ import OutsideClickHandler from '../../components/controls/OutsideClickHandler';
import CalendarIcon from '../../components/icons/CalendarIcon';
import ChevronLeftIcon from '../../components/icons/ChevronLeftIcon';
import ChevronRightIcon from '../../components/icons/ChevronRightIcon';
-import { getShortMonthName, getShortWeekDayName, getWeekDayName } from '../../helpers/l10n';
+import {
+ getShortMonthName,
+ getShortWeekDayName,
+ getWeekDayName,
+ translate
+} from '../../helpers/l10n';
import './DayPicker.css';
import Select from './Select';
import './styles.css';
@@ -172,6 +177,7 @@ export default class DateInput extends React.PureComponent<Props, State> {
<CalendarIcon className="date-input-control-icon" fill="" />
{value !== undefined && (
<ClearButton
+ aria-label={translate('reset_verb')}
className="button-tiny date-input-control-reset"
iconProps={{ size: 12 }}
onClick={this.handleResetClick}
diff --git a/server/sonar-web/src/main/js/components/controls/__tests__/__snapshots__/DateInput-test.tsx.snap b/server/sonar-web/src/main/js/components/controls/__tests__/__snapshots__/DateInput-test.tsx.snap
index 3e58abef40e..41ff0ea47e1 100644
--- a/server/sonar-web/src/main/js/components/controls/__tests__/__snapshots__/DateInput-test.tsx.snap
+++ b/server/sonar-web/src/main/js/components/controls/__tests__/__snapshots__/DateInput-test.tsx.snap
@@ -44,6 +44,7 @@ exports[`should render 2`] = `
fill=""
/>
<ClearButton
+ aria-label="reset_verb"
className="button-tiny date-input-control-reset"
iconProps={
Object {
@@ -77,6 +78,7 @@ exports[`should render 3`] = `
fill=""
/>
<ClearButton
+ aria-label="reset_verb"
className="button-tiny date-input-control-reset"
iconProps={
Object {